The Real meaning of RCMP Accreditation

When an agency is said to be RCMP accredited, it is an expression that the Royal Canadian Mounted Police has allowed them to be able to capture and provide the fingerprints directly to its systems. Accreditation is not awarded easily; it involves agencies that are highly qualified in terms of security, quality and accuracy. This guarantees that the fingerprints are recorded with certified equipment, sent safely and handled according to the national standards. Without this accreditation, an agency may still capture fingerprints, but they cannot submit them electronically to the RCMP. This can result in longer processing times, added paperwork, or the need to resend fingerprints altogether. For individuals working under tight deadlines, the choice of an accredited provider can make a world of difference. The Benefits of Choosing Accredited Agencies

Accuracy and reliability are the two biggest advantages of working with accredited agencies. Fingerprints must be clear and precise to ensure they are accepted by the RCMP’s national database. Poor quality submissions can delay applications by weeks. Accredited agencies use advanced live-scan technology and undergo regular checks to ensure compliance with RCMP requirements. This reduces the chance of errors or rejected submissions.

Security is another critical benefit. Accredited agencies must follow strict protocols to safeguard sensitive biometric information. Since fingerprints are tied directly to personal identity, protecting them is a matter of privacy and trust. By choosing RCMP accredited fingerprinting companies, clients can be confident their data is handled with the highest level of care and in compliance with Canadian standards.

Timeliness also plays an important role. Accredited agencies transmit fingerprints electronically to the RCMP, which is far faster than sending traditional ink-based fingerprints by mail. For those applying for visas, work permits, or security clearances, faster processing can remove stress and uncertainty from the process. Employers and organizations also benefit by ensuring their candidates can move forward without unnecessary delays.

Situations Where Accreditation Is Crucial

There are many circumstances in which RCMP accreditation is not just recommended but essential. For example, immigration applications through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ada (IRCC) often require fingerprints to be submitted directly to the RCMP. Similarly, vulnerable sector checks for those working with children, seniors, or other vulnerable groups must go through the RCMP system. In these cases, using RCMP accredited fingerprinting companies ensures the fingerprints are captured and submitted correctly the first time.

Professional licensing bodies also frequently rely on fingerprint-based background checks to confirm the integrity of applicants. From healthcare to financial services, regulatory authorities want assurance that the individuals they certify meet the highest standards of trust and responsibility. RCMP accreditation provides confidence that results are authentic and verifiable.

Even for personal use, such as international travel requirements or legal name changes, accreditation helps guarantee that fingerprints meet the proper standards. No one wants to risk having an application returned due to technical issues with fingerprint submissions, and choosing an accredited agency is the surest way to prevent this.

The Risks of Non-Accredited Providers

Not all fingerprinting agencies are created equal. Some operate without RCMP accreditation, which can pose risks to applicants. While these agencies may offer lower prices or appear more convenient, they cannot guarantee the same level of compliance or speed. Using a non-accredited provider could mean fingerprints are rejected, forcing applicants to start the process again and incur additional costs.

Furthermore, non-accredited agencies may not have the same level of security in place to protect sensitive biometric data. This raises concerns about privacy and potential misuse of personal information. In today’s world, where data breaches are all too common, trusting only accredited providers is not just a recommendation—it is a safeguard.

When considering options, it is always wise to ask whether an agency holds official accreditation. Reputable providers will clearly state their RCMP status and explain how their services align with official standards.
